When a Salesforce instance is compromised through misconfigured guest accounts, what specific technical steps should a company take to investigate and remediate the situation?

The immediate priority for any security team is to initiate a granular audit of all guest user profiles to see exactly what objects and records were inadvertently left open to the public web. In the specific case of Brinks Home, where an estimated 4.9 million records were exposed, you have to comb through Salesforce event monitoring logs to pinpoint the exact moment the intruder began scanning the instance. Remediation starts with a hard reset of guest access settings, specifically disabling the “View All” and “Modify All” permissions that often lead to these catastrophic leaks. It is a frantic, high-stakes process because you are effectively trying to change the locks while the thief is already inside the house, and the sensory pressure of knowing millions of customer data points are at risk is immense. You have to ensure that the Principle of Least Privilege is applied with surgical precision to every single public-facing API to prevent a secondary wave of exploitation.

ShinyHunters has been linked to a string of high-profile cloud breaches lately; what makes their focus on Salesforce instances so effective and dangerous for modern enterprises?

ShinyHunters has turned cloud misconfiguration into a high-efficiency weapon by systematically scanning for public-facing instances that lack basic hardening, hitting roughly 100 high-profile companies earlier this year. Their strategy relies on the fact that many organizations treat Salesforce as a simple CRM tool rather than the complex, data-rich infrastructure it actually is. By targeting misconfigured guest accounts, they bypass traditional firewalls and walk straight into the database, as they did with the 4.9 million records they claim to have snatched from Brinks Home. The danger is amplified by their use of aggressive extortion tactics, such as the July 30 deadline they set for Brinks Home to negotiate a ransom. It’s a gut-punch for any security team to realize that a group is not just stealing data but is also threatening to cause “several annoying digital problems” that could further disrupt operations.

Given that Brinks Home is a brand built on physical security, how does a digital breach of this scale impact their market standing, especially considering their parent company’s financial history?

There is a profound irony in a company famous for locking down houses failing to secure its own digital records, and that contradiction creates a massive trust deficit with customers. When you consider that the parent company, Monitronics, has already filed for bankruptcy twice since 2019, this breach adds a layer of infosec failure to an already troubled financial history. Brinks Home was actually sold by the larger Brinks brand back in 2010, but the name still carries a heavy expectation of safety that has now been fundamentally compromised. Hearing that personal information has been stolen is a visceral betrayal for a customer who pays for protection, and it proves that in the modern era, physical security and digital integrity are inseparable. If a brand cannot protect the data of the people it is supposed to keep safe, the physical alarms they install start to feel a lot less reliable.

What is your forecast for the future of SaaS-specific security as groups like ShinyHunters continue to target cloud configurations?

I expect we are going to see a rapid shift toward automated, real-time posture management where SaaS platforms are continuously scanned for the exact guest-account vulnerabilities that led to this 4.9 million record exposure. The days of “set it and forget it” for cloud applications are over, and companies will likely be forced to adopt much more aggressive zero-trust architectures for their external-facing portals. We will see a surge in the adoption of specialized security tools that alert admins the second a permission is changed to “public,” because the cost of a single misclick is now measured in millions of dollars and lost reputations. If organizations don’t start treating their digital perimeters with the same urgency as a physical vault, we will see these high-profile breaches occur at an even more alarming cadence throughout the next year.
